Hi all
I've a Samsung Q35 laptop with MS Vista installed. I've set up the system to enter hibernation when I close the lid of the laptop.
Of late, I've got this strange issue that did not use to exist before.
When I open the lid and start the laptop, everything works as normal but there is no sound with any application e.q when I play any song through media player or any media files being played through internet explorer. Even files that were running when the lid was put down don't make a sound when the laptop is brought back from hibernation.
I have to either log off or restart or enter sleep mode and back and then the sound comes back to normal.
What could be the reason please? I am a new vista user here I must admit.
Thanks for your help in advance...
